Margy Mutoh
margy****@roseb*****
2005年 2月 22日 (火) 21:08:24 JST
甲斐さん、こんにちは。Margyです。 先ほど、はまださんもご指摘の通り、おそらく原因は注文番号に ハイフンが入っている(要するに、注文番号が「引き算」になって いる)ことだと思います。 が…。 >>where orders_id = '" . (int)$oID . "'"); > > の箇所は、私のコードは、 > > where orders_id = '" . tep_db_input($oID) . "'"); > > となっております。何か関係してるのでしょうか? ということなのですが…。 拙訳のv1.59、それに前のバージョンのOrder Editor日本語版も、 一応、ソースをgrepしてみましたが、どちらも edit_orders.phpの 該当部分は >>where orders_id = '" . (int)$oID . "'"); となっていて、 > where orders_id = '" . tep_db_input($oID) . "'"); という部分は見あたらないのですが…??? v1.59ということでしたので、私が配布した分かな、と思っていた のですが、間違いないでしょうか? edit_orders.php のバージョンはどうなっていますか? Margy Mutoh